Linux/macOS: explicitely initialize hash algo before hashing random pool
The lack of explicit hash initialization was causing issue with Blake2s because it doesn't allow further processing once a digest value was returned. Other hash algorithms don't have this restriction. Not we explicitely initialize all hash algorithms which is the correct way to do things.
